Output 3ed131c13b90a3880de857aeaeed921a468b614f231884390b180a403646716a:28

value
27489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7061391c86c5f033f56fc93a6875d42aea3760e0 OP_EQUAL
address
3BwE5CzaGrzasVAE7gZ3FLguK1F5MhJ7n6
transaction
3ed131c13b90a3880de857aeaeed921a468b614f231884390b180a403646716a